Harrison Perkins | Understanding the Doctrine of Repentance
Harrison Perkins, an OPC pastor and theologian, discusses his book, A Penitent People, exploring the often misunderstood doctrine of repentance. He redefines repentance not as a dreary duty but as a saving grace that liberates believers from sin's grip, emphasizing the joy it brings. They delve into key biblical psalms, the importance of a repentant church culture, and how true repentance leads to genuine life change. Perkins aims to help individuals see repentance as a compassionate, empowering act of faith.

Episode 163: Harrison Perkins on Reformed Covenant Theology
Harrison Perkins, a pastor and scholar, dives into his new book on Reformed Covenant Theology. He explores the vital role of covenant theology in shaping our understanding of grace and salvation. Listeners learn about the covenant of works with Adam and its significance, as well as the covenant of redemption as an intra-Trinitarian plan for salvation. Perkins emphasizes how these concepts can guide Christian living without falling into legalism, shedding light on the law's function as a grateful response to God's grace.
